Auvergne Dataset: Testing Several Geoid Computation Methods
2012
In 2004, the French Institut Geographique National (IGN), upon the request of the steering committee of the European Gravity and Geoid Project, prepared a dataset to test geoid computation methods. It consists of a set of about 240,000 gravity points, three digital terrestrial models (an accurate one, a low-resolution one and a filtered one) and 75 GPS/levelling points to evaluate the quality of the computed geoid models (Duquenne, A data set to test geoid computation methods. In: Dergisi H (eds.), Proceedings of the 1st international symposium of the international gravity field service “gravity field of the earth”, pp 61–65, 2006).
